Overview


Name   sxy/tfoX   Type   Regulator
Locus tag   CHD10_RS11030 Genome accession   NZ_CP030231
Coordinates   2240138..2240743 (+) Length   201 a.a.
NCBI ID   WP_001202375.1    Uniprot ID   A0A5I0N148
Organism   Salmonella enterica strain SA20043041     
Function   positive regulator of competence gene (predicted from homology)
